The PnF chart looks for a target of  2189 for the SPX.  A mere bagatelle (a kind of French pastry, as well as bagpipers of the Capbreton region).  The rule of seven which we occasionally reference

(http:edwards-magee.com/ggu/ruleofseven.pdf) is even more radical.  Applying the rule we see targets of :  1:  2256  2.  2396  3.  2740.
